Full Text

The Census.—Circulars of instructions for taking the census have been issued by Superintendent Kennedy to all the United States Marshals. They are very full, and are accompanied by specimen schedules for making the returns in a uniform manner. These circulars will be thoroughly distributed by the several Marshals to their subordinates in every section of every State and Territory in the Union, so that the work can commence simultaneously on the 1st day of June next. It is expected that complete returns will be made previous to the 1st of October next. The Marshals are instructed to give their subordinates strict orders not to communicate the result of their labors to any individual for private uses nor to the press for publication.
